Well I am new to all this Ham stuff. Just got tired of not being able to hear others in my group when we got strung out more than a mile with the CB. So I went down and took a crash course over three days and got my Tech license. Never even talked on the radio yet. Just last Friday I purchased my FT-8800R (for the Rubicon) and a hand held FT-60R (for the Scrambler). Still need to fabricate the antenna mounting bracket for the Rubicon for both the CB and 2-meter. Was given a Super Gainer SG7500NMO antenna to use for the 2-meter. Still have to purchase the coax cables as well. Also have a dual battery tray and wiring coming so I will run off a second battery and keep all the communications off the main vehicle battery.

I will try and post of pictures of the install if there is interest.

On the dual battery, I think it was in this most recent JP that they mention not running anything off of one battery alone in a dual battery setup because the difference in voltage between the batteries can pull down the higher voltage battery and keep them from charging properly, killing both batteries earlier than they should die. It's better to use both for everything and keep them evenly charged.
